css样式的动画效果
导读:CSS样式动画效果在现代的网页设计中扮演着非常重要的角色,不仅可以使网页变得更加生动有趣,还可以增加用户的交互体验。以下是一些常见的CSS样式动画效果。/* 渐变动画 */.gradient {background: linear-grad...
CSS样式动画效果在现代的网页设计中扮演着非常重要的角色,不仅可以使网页变得更加生动有趣,还可以增加用户的交互体验。以下是一些常见的CSS样式动画效果。
/* 渐变动画 */.gradient {
background: linear-gradient(to right, #ffafbd, #ffc3a0);
animation: gradient 5s ease infinite;
}
@keyframes gradient {
0% {
background-position: left;
}
100% {
background-position: right;
}
}
/* 旋转动画 */.rotate {
animation: rotate 2s infinite;
}
@keyframes rotate {
0% {
transform: rotate(0deg);
}
100% {
transform: rotate(360deg);
}
}
/* 平滑滚动动画 */.scroll {
scroll-behavior: smooth;
}
/* 贝塞尔曲线动画 */.bezier {
animation: bezier 3s ease-in-out infinite;
}
@keyframes bezier {
0% {
transform: translateX(0);
}
50% {
transform: translateX(100%);
}
100% {
transform: translateX(0);
}
}
以上是一些比较常见的CSS样式动画效果,但事实上,我们可以使用CSS中的各种属性来创造出各种奇妙的动画效果。当然,在运用CSS样式动画效果时也要注意不要过度使用,以免影响用户体验。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: css样式的动画效果
本文地址: https://pptw.com/jishu/573742.html
